  • Patent number: 4486529
    Abstract: This invention relates to an improvement in a photochemical process for the preparation of printing plates wherein a printing plate comprising a photosensitive composition coated on a support is exposed to a pattern of laser light, the intensity of which is modulated in accordance with an input source of information and said printing plate is subsequently developed by removal from said support of that portion of the photosensitive coating composition which is not exposed to said pattern of laser light, the improvement comprising utilizing a pattern of laser light generated by a laser at a wavelength greater than about 450 nm, and utilizing as a photosensitive composition a negative-working condensate of a para-aminobenzene diazonium compound, said compound being present in a quality of at least 25% of the total coating weight.
    Type: Grant
    Filed: December 7, 1978
    Date of Patent: December 4, 1984
    Assignee: American Hoechst Corporation
    Inventors: William Jeffers, Douglas Seeley, Raimund J. Faust, Shuchen Liu
  • Patent number: 4248959
    Abstract: This invention relates to an improvement in a photochemical process for the preparation of printing plates wherein a printing plate comprising a photosensitive composition coated on a support is exposed to a pattern of laser light, the intensity of which light is modulated in accordance with an input source of information, and said printing plate is subsequently developed by removal from said support of that portion of the photosensitive coating composition which is not exposed to said pattern of laser light, the improvement comprising utilizing a pattern of laser light generated by a laser, and utilizing as a photosensitive composition a mixture consisting essentially of: (1) a negative-working condensate of a para-amino benzene diazonium compound present in an effective amount sufficient to sensitize said photosensitive composition to laser light, and (2) a colorant capable of absorbing light in the spectral range between about 450 -550 nm, said colorant selectively sensitizing the condensate to said laser
    Type: Grant
    Filed: December 7, 1978
    Date of Patent: February 3, 1981
    Assignee: American Hoechst Corporation
    Inventors: William Jeffers, Douglas Seeley, Raimund J. Faust, Shuchen Liu
  • Patent number: 4149798
    Abstract: An electrophotographic apparatus for producing printing masters utilizing modulated laser light as the exposure source and a continuous process for producing such printing masters involving the steps of plate conveyance, synchronous charging and exposure, and electrostatic development and fusing of electrophotographic printing masters suitable for use in offset or lithographic printing processes. The apparatus comprises a transport system for sequentially conveying printing masters to the exposure platen which retains the masters in a fixed plane for synchronous charging and exposure, utilizing as a light source, a modulated laser beam. The optical and deflecting components of the exposure system are mounted in a moveable carriage member adapted to traverse a plane substantially parallel to the plane of the exposure platen such that the exposure laser will raster scan the platen area.
    Type: Grant
    Filed: June 10, 1977
    Date of Patent: April 17, 1979
    Assignee: Eocom Corporation
    Inventors: Norman L. McGowan, William Jeffers, Richard E. Amtower, Klaus-Peter Schoen
